Solvent-Based Histology Tissue Clearing Reagent from Canada

A prepared laboratory reagent used in histology labs to clear tissue samples for microscopic examination, containing methyl chloroform as the primary solvent for dissolving lipids. It falls under HTS 3822.19.0040 due to its diagnostic purpose and specific solvent content. Supplied in kit form with staining controls.

Import Tips

Verify solvent composition via GC-MS analysis to confirm methyl chloroform content for proper 3822.19.0040 classification

Include EPA TSCA certification and SDS documentation to comply with chemical import regulations

Avoid misclassification as general solvents (3824); ensure reagent is labeled for diagnostic use
